About this property

A beautifully presented lodge resting on the award-winning Atlantic Bays Holiday Park, Lodge 2 is an attractive base for family holidays near the Cornish coast. Venture up several steps and onto the wooden decking where you'll find an enclosed outdoor space for alfresco dining and relaxing with a glass of wine on a summer's day. The interior boasts a spacious open-plan living area with an amply-equipped kitchen, a family dining table and a sociable seating corner for quiet evenings inside. Make use of the on-site facilities including a children's play zone, conservatory bar, a restaurant and a shop, as well as a handy launderette. Lodge 2 is the perfect retreat for a holiday in this lovely part of Cornwall. St Merryn is a traditional Cornish village in close distance to the coast and all the excitement of the fishing port of Padstow. There are lots of opportunities for outdoor adventure including surfing beaches, golf courses, pubs, restaurants, and shops. Newquay is also nearby with even more popular attractions such as a large zoo and SEA life centre, making St Merryn the perfect seaside holiday spot.

Accommodation

All-ground-floor.

Three bedrooms: 1 x double with en-suite walk-in shower, basin and WC, 1 x double, 1 x single.

Bathroom with bath, shower over, basin and WC.

Open-plan living space with kitchen, dining area and sitting area

central heating.

Electric oven and gas hob, microwave, fridge, washing machine, TV.

Fuel and power inc in rent.

Bed linen and towels included in rent.

Off-road parking available for one car.

Decking with garden furniture.

Sorry, no pets and no smoking.

Shop and pub 2.4 miles.

On-site bar, shop, restaurant, launderette and games room Note: When arriving at the property, if you sign in Reception you will have access to on site wifi, coverage can be intermittent on occasions.

Please note: this property does not accept bookings less than 5 nights.
